Transaction 83651fc1028275e9e6266758b690532fa785a1451246697b4096fd9f238c0140
1 Input
1 Output
-
83651fc1028275e9e6266758b690532fa785a1451246697b4096fd9f238c0140:0
- value
- 22570000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aee76317a65296b86c29cb866ea797c5bf92efe7 OP_EQUAL
- address
- 3HdpgyhYwsWCvxH1D6d3abmyCcGkFbDoae